             The Six-Fifty 
            (1923) United States of America 
            B&W : Five reels / 5100 feet 
            Directed by Nat Ross 
            Cast: Renée Adorée [Hester Taylor], Orville Caldwell [Dan Taylor], Bert Woodruff [‘Gramp’], Gertrude Astor [Christine Palmer], Niles Welch [Mark Rutherford] 
            Universal Pictures Corporation production; distributed by Universal Pictures Corporation. / Scenario by Doris Schroeder, Harvey Gates and Lenore J. Coffee, from an adaptation by Harvey Gates of the play The Six-Fifty by Kate L. McLaurin. Cinematography by Ben Kline. / © 17 September 1923 by Universal Pictures Corporation [LP19424]. Premiered 12 September 1923 in New York, New York. Released 8 October 1923. / Standard 35mm spherical 1.33:1 format. 
            Drama: Rural. 
            Survival status: The film is presumed lost. 
            Current rights holder: Public domain [USA].
